The problem lies in the fact that the Hebrew word for wife, isha, is also the generic word for woman (we see this same phenomenon in Greek), and so Bilhah and Zilpah were given to Jacob as women who were there for the express purpose of bearing children otherwise known as concubines. display: none !important; In fact, this is all we learn about her: Genesis 41:45: "Pharaoh gave Joseph the name Zaphenath-Paneah and gave . He then sent them away with grain, retaining Simeon as a hostage (Gen. 42:1-25), while ordering them not to return without Benjamin, the only one of his brothers born of Joseph's own mother, Rachel. When they flee Laban in chapter thirty-two, verse twenty-two specifically mentions two wives and two female servants, and again in thirty-three verse one, Leah and Rachel are named, along with the two female servants. In chapter thirty-five, after Rachels death, Reuben is specifically stated to have had sexual relations with his fathers concubine.
